It's an Excruciating Treatment
One typical misconception about cold laser therapy is the belief that it's a painful procedure. Actually, most individuals locate the experience quite comfortable. During the therapy, you'll feel a gentle warmth or a mild prickling feeling, but absolutely nothing that resembles discomfort. The lasers used in this therapy operate at reduced levels and don't cause any kind of cells damage, which is one reason pain is minimal.
Many patients also explain the experience as relaxing, similar to a mild massage therapy. You could be shocked at exactly how relaxing the process can be. Long Healing Time Needed
In spite of what some could believe, you won't face a lengthy healing time after cold laser treatment. In fact, one of one of the most appealing elements of this treatment is its very little downtime.
Unlike more invasive treatments, cold laser therapy enables you to go back to your day-to-day tasks nearly immediately. You may even discover relief from pain or discomfort right after your session, making it easy to incorporate into your regimen.
A lot of patients find they can resume work, workout, and other typical activities with no significant disturbance.
The treatment itself is non-invasive, using low-level lasers to promote recovery at the cellular degree. This means there's no requirement for comprehensive healing time, as there's no damages to the tissue.
You could experience some mild feelings throughout the therapy, yet these fade quickly, leaving you rejuvenated instead of exhausted.
